In 2024, Hungary`s import trend for propanol exhibited a notable growth rate of 34.53% compared to the previous year. However, the compound annual growth rate (CAGR) for 2020-2024 stood at -4.19%. This decline in CAGR could be attributed to shifts in demand dynamics or market stabilization efforts impacting the propanol market in Hungary.

The Hungary Propanol Market is witnessing robust growth, driven by the expanding pharmaceutical, cosmetic, and chemical manufacturing sectors. Propanol, including both isopropanol (IPA) and n-propanol, is widely used as a solvent, disinfectant, and intermediate in the production of various products. With Hungary strong industrial base and favorable investment climate, the demand for propanol is expected to escalate. Moreover, the increasing emphasis on hygiene and sanitation, particularly in the wake of the COVID-19 pandemic, is driving the demand for propanol-based disinfectants and sanitizers, further fueling market growth in Hungary.
The Hungary propanol market is driven by the growing demand for solvents, chemical intermediates, and cleaning agents in various industries such as paints & coatings, pharmaceuticals, cosmetics, and electronics. Propanol, including both isopropanol (IPA) and n-propanol, is widely used as a solvent due to its excellent solvency properties, low toxicity, and fast evaporation rate. Additionally, the expanding manufacturing sector and increasing industrial activities further stimulate market growth by creating demand for propanol-based products.
Challenges in the propanol market may include fluctuating prices of raw materials, regulatory restrictions on production and usage, and increasing competition from alternative solvents or alcohol-based products.
In Hungary, government policies related to the propanol market focus on promoting industrial innovation, environmental sustainability, and occupational safety. These policies may include regulations governing the production and use of propanol, incentives for companies to develop eco-friendly production processes, and support for research and development in propanol applications.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
